MAC配置chromedriver

最近被Mac系统快搞疯了,环境变量,文件路径的的问题,记录一下~

进入命令行工具,确定当前的 SHELL 环境:

echo $SHELL根据自己的SHELL环境选择执行命令:

  • 如果显示/bin/bash,则 vim ~/.bash_profile
  • 如果显示 /bin/zsh,则 vim ~/.zshrc

注意:现在大多数Mac都是zsh了,好像是升级版什么的,我的是zsh,但是我用bash_profile去配置了环境变量,有的生效有的不生效,反复去检查写的有没有问题,多次重启电脑以为有缓存啥的,折腾三四个小时~ 被自己蠢哭

举个例子,下载chrome driver到本地后解压,然后进到编辑 ~/.zshrc文件按下配置

  • 在文件中添加:export PATH=$PATH:[chromedriver所在路径]

  • :wq保存后重启终端工具

这样在代码中就可以快速启动谷歌浏览器了,不用在代码中指定路径去执行了

webdriver.Chrome()

相关推荐
goodmao12 小时前
【macOS】【mouse】设置鼠标大小
macos·计算机外设·鼠标·mouse
Magnum Lehar13 小时前
macos信息采集器appledataharvester-3
macos·网络安全·系统安全
川川菜鸟14 小时前
Claude Code 安装与配置完整指南(Mac)
macos
WarmSword15 小时前
mac上用cursor/vscode调试root权限进程
c++·ide·vscode·macos·mac
Magnum Lehar16 小时前
macos的信息采集器appledataHarvester-2
macos·网络安全·系统安全
echo-niuben17 小时前
macOS 端已如何正常安装并配置XcodeBuildMCP ?
macos
刘某某.18 小时前
Mac上缺失宋体字体,只有宋体-简
macos
Tom·Ge19 小时前
在macOS上安装OpenClaw并实现Chrome网站自动化测试
chrome·macos·策略模式
Lo-Y-eH20 小时前
Mac 安装 Ollama 部署 DeepSeek 模型
macos·ollama·deepseek·cherry studio
仙剑魔尊重楼2 天前
iMazing 3.1.3官方中文版新功能介绍
macos·objective-c·cocoa